Understanding SPHC Carbon Steel


SPHC stands for "Steel Plate for Hot-rolled Coil," and it is a type of carbon steel characterized by its low carbon content. This makes it malleable and easy to shape, which is essential for the diverse applications in the building industry. The properties of SPHC carbon steel make it suitable for various structural components, including beams, pipes, and panels, ensuring that builders have reliable materials at their disposal.

Applications of SPHC Carbon Steel Coils in Construction


SPHC carbon steel coils are used in numerous applications within the construction sector. Some of the most notable uses include:

Structural Frameworks


In commercial and residential buildings, **SPHC carbon steel coils** are utilized in the construction of frameworks. Their strength ensures that buildings can withstand heavy loads and adverse weather conditions.

Pipes and Tubing


The construction of pipelines and tubing systems often employs SPHC carbon steel due to its corrosion resistance and durability. This is particularly important for water supply and drainage systems.

Roofing and Wall Panels


SPHC carbon steel is also used in manufacturing roofing and wall panels. These panels are lightweight yet robust, making them ideal for various architectural designs.

Automated Machinery and Equipment


In addition to structural applications, SPHC carbon steel coils are vital in the manufacturing of construction machinery and equipment, ensuring that the tools used in building processes are durable and effective.

Why SPHC Carbon Steel Coils Are Gaining Popularity


Several factors contribute to the growing popularity of SPHC carbon steel coils in the building industry. Understanding these drivers can help stakeholders make informed decisions about material selection.

Cost-Effectiveness and Affordability


One of the primary reasons construction professionals are increasingly opting for SPHC carbon steel is its **cost-effectiveness**. Compared to other materials, such as stainless steel or aluminum, SPHC offers a more affordable solution without compromising quality. This is particularly significant in large-scale projects where material costs can significantly impact overall budgets.

Environmental Sustainability


With a growing emphasis on sustainability, SPHC carbon steel coils are considered an eco-friendly option. Steel is 100% recyclable, and using SPHC reduces the need for new raw materials. The building industry is moving towards greener practices, and SPHC carbon steel aligns with this trend.

Technological Advancements


Innovations in manufacturing processes have allowed for the production of higher-quality SPHC carbon steel coils. These advancements have led to improved strength and durability, making SPHC a preferred choice for many construction applications. The integration of technology in production ensures that SPHC meets the rigorous standards required in modern building.
